About Restore Hyper Wellness:

Restore Hyper Wellness (Restore) is the award-winning creator of an innovative new category of healthHyper Wellness. Restore delivers expert guidance and an extensive array of cutting-edge health services, such as IV drips, hot sauna, hyperbaric oxygen therapy, red light and cryotherapy, integrated under one roof. These therapies help you feel your best, so you can do more of what you love.

With 200+ locations across 40 states and a fast-growing national retail footprint, Our goal is to make Hyper Wellness widely accessible, affordable, and fun. This means helping people from all walks of life feel better and perform at a higher level so they can do more of what they love. Restore is Private Equity backed with the most recent investment round led by General Atlantic, a leading growth equity firm. General Atlantic joins existing investor, Level 5 Capital Partners.

Position Summary:

Restore is currently seeking a Senior Director of Human Resources to join our team. This role will drive the development and day-to-day execution of the Human Resources Operations team while assisting with setting organizational-wide HR strategies for the Company. The Senior Director of Human Resources will lead the Human Resources Operations initiatives to provide an employee-oriented, high-performance culture that emphasizes empowerment, quality, productivity and standards, goal attainment, and organizational growth. This individual contributes as a strategic partner in the accomplishment of departmental plans through initiatives that develop employees and leaders, assure compliance, and align organizational goals and objectives. This role must be willing and able to roll up their sleeves and participate as a working leader in the trenches as the role requires, while maintaining the ability to partner strategically with the VP of HR on a regular basis.

This role is required to be onsite in Austin, TX

Responsibilities:

  • Direct the functional areas of Human Resources including, but not limited to retention, personnel records, employee relations, performance management, workforce planning, compensation management, learning and development, payroll, benefits administration, organizational development, workers compensation, other areas with HR Operations, and special projects.
  • Responsible for maintaining a highly engaging culture, motivating employees, and fostering an environment with high levels of teamwork, accountability, communication, and vision for employees.
  • Responsible for leading the performance management process, including communication plans and compensation adjustments including but not limited to; merit increases, market and or equity adjustments and bonus plans.
  • In partnership with VP of HR and legal, develops, updates, interprets, and manages policies and procedures. Develops organizational strategies by identifying and researching human resource issues; contributes information, analysis, and recommendations to the organizations strategic direction.
  • Lead and partner with legal and VP of HR on employee relations matters and investigations as they arise.
  • Administer various human resource plans and procedures; assists in the development and implementation of company policies and procedures; provides input to update and maintain employee handbook.
  • Analyze trends and metrics in partnership with the VP of HR and legal team to develop solutions, programs, and policies. Including areas such as turnover, employee engagement and eNPS.
  • Work closely with all people leaders to advise, counsel, and provide coaching and resolution to address employees performance. Provides performance management guidance to management (coaching, counseling, career development, corrective actions).
  • Serve as a business partner to all people leaders.
  • Work closely with management and employees to provide consultation and guidance to improve work relationships, build morale and increase productivity and retention.
  • Plan and make improvements to new employee orientation and onboarding programs as needed and in partnership with legal.
  • Ensure the maintenance and compliance of records of transactions such as hires, promotions, transfers, terminations, attendance records, corrective action records, employee performance, and schedules.
  • Ability to successfully lead and implement integrations for new HR systems and other tools as necessary.
  • Lead, oversee and manage all leave including FML, personal leave, medical leave, STD, LTD and ADA accommodation process in partnership with VP of HR and legal.
  • Manage and oversee workers compensation and unemployment.
  • Manage exit survey/interview process and provides reportable data and trends to identify actionable items to impact employee experience and retention.
  • Maintain and manage HRIS of use to efficiently leverage to maximum extent.
  • Lead M & A activity from HR perspective and serve as a business partner for those transactions.
  • Track and administer PI (Profits Interest) on a regular basis in partnership with legal and finance.
